Dokumento įkėlimas į prie operacijos ar kortelės esantį dokumentų sąrašą
Sintaksė
F_PDF_DOKS(failas,modulis,raktas1,raktas2,raktas3,raktas4,raktas5,tipas,aprasymas)
Grąžina
Jei dokumentas sėkmingai prikabintas, grąžinama .T., priešingu atveju - grąžinama .F.
Parametrai
Parametras | Aprašymas | Formatas |
---|---|---|
failas | pilnas norimo įkelti failo pavadinimas | C |
modulis | modulis, į kurį keliamas failas | C(2) |
raktas1 | įrašo adresas modulyje | C(12) |
raktas2 | įrašo adresas modulyje, jei raktą sudaro dvi dalys | C(12) |
raktas3 | įrašo adresas modulyje, jei raktą sudaro trys dalys | C(12) |
raktas4 | įrašo adresas modulyje, jei raktą sudaro keturios dalys | C(12) |
raktas5 | įrašo adresas modulyje, jei raktą sudaro penkios dalys | C(12) |
tipas | 1 failas; 2 nuorododą į faila; 3 nuorodą į katalogą | N(1) |
aprasymas | aprašymas | C(100) |
Pavyzdžiai
Į prie sutarties esančių dokumentų sąrašą įkelti naujo dokumento nuorodą :
F_PDF_DOKS("C:\sutartys\sutartis_00001.doc","KT","SUT000001",,,,,2,'Konfidencialumo sutartis')
Į prie sutarties esančių dokumentų sąrašą įkelti naują dokumentą :
F_PDF_DOKS("C:\sutartys\sutartis_00002.doc","KT","SUT000001",,,,,1,'Pardavimo sutartis')
Pastaba 1
Bet kuriame koregavimo lange, kur bus keliami dokumentai, galima nurodyti katalogą pagal nutylėjimą. Tam formos koregavimo lange reikia užprogramuoti INIT-ą :
thisform.dokumentas_kat="C:\MANO"
Pastaba 2
Pirkimai/Pardavimai/CRM operacijos/Sutartys/Prekės/Paslaugos -> Importas : galima suimportuoti įvairių dokumentų sąrašą (PDF, DOC, XLS ir t.t.) Tam EIP faile būtina nurodyti:
<DOK_FAILAI>
failo_vardas,importo_tipas,pavadinimas;
</DOK_FAILAI>
kur:
failo_vardas - pilnas importuojamo failo vardas
importo_tipas - 1 failas; 2 nuoroda į failą; 3 nuoroda į katalogą
pavadinimas - dokumento pavadinimas
Pvz.:
<DOK_FAILAI>
C:\DOK\mano_sutartis.pdf,1,Sutartis;
C:\DOK\mano_saskaita.pdf,2,Sąskaita;
C:\DOK\mano_mokėjimo_pavedimas.jpg,3,Mokėjimo pavedimo kopija;
</DOK_FAILAI>